Get the minimum value of the DCI for the given period. The DCI value must be of numeric type.
Since: 1.2.1
Syntax
GetMinDCIValue(node, dciId, from, to);
Parameters
node Node object to calculate the mininum DCI value for. dciId DCI item id (integer). from Start of the peridod (as UNIX timestamp). to End of the peridod (as UNIX timestamp).
Return Value
Minimum value or null on failure.
Examples
sub main()
{
value = GetMinDCIValue(FindObject("MYWORKPC"), 18, 0, time()); // from the beginning till now
trace(1, "Processor minimum load ". value . "%");
}
